DESCRIPTION:
Antique and very rare French or German enamel kettle, large size, dating to late 1800’s or very early 1900’s. This large kettle cobalt blue background and it’s decorated with hand painted roses, the hand painted decor is thick and a bit raised. Colors are just beautiful, there are tones of white, pink, dark pink and green with gilded fillets and details.
Riveted and flat handle, riveted spout, applied lid knob, all these construction details denote the antiquity of this kettle.
